A store sells crackers in five different sizes: 1, 3, 5, 10, and 15 pounds. The cost of each bag of crackers is a function of the weight of the crackers.

1 pound of crackers costs $5.

3 pounds of crackers cost $8.

5 pounds of crackers cost $12.

10 pounds of crackers cost $16.

15 pounds of crackers cost $19.

What is the domain of the function?

All real numbers between 5 and 19

The set {1, 3, 5, 10, 15}

The set {5, 8, 12, 16, 19}

All real numbers between 1 and 15
